Hello all,
Since I have put on the new 22 razr 2's on the rear, the 15t front gear and adjusted the chain tension I notice that my quad pulls to the right.
Even when Im up on two wheels ridding a wheelie it pulls to the right. If I let of the gas it doesnt pull to bad but the moment I pin the gas it pulls hard to the right. What could it be? Could I have adjusted the chain wrong or put the front gear on wrong to cause this? Tire pressure is all equal on both sides. Or could it be just because I now have bias rear tires instead of the radials?
Please help thanks.

Sounds like the left tire is bigger than the right. I had this problem with my old Pure Sport Bandits. That is why i switched to Holeshots. Just measure around the tire in the center of the tread all the way around.

I have a set of the standard holeshots with the same problem. It takes 1 pound of pressure difference to even them up.

As far as the pulling problem ,check the rear axle bearings and swingarm pivot bearings. Many times one side will fail and give these symptoms.

I got it pulling straight. It was all in the air pressure, I had to adjust one lb higher on one side.
